Overview

The Pentax K20D is a digital single-lens reflex (DSLR) camera introduced in 2008, designed for enthusiast photographers seeking high-resolution image quality. It features a 14.6-megapixel APS-C CMOS sensor for sharp and detailed captures. The camera supports a ISO range from 100 to 3200, expandable to 6400, allowing versatile shooting in various lighting conditions. The K20D utilizes the Pentax K-mount, granting compatibility with a broad range of lenses. It offers shutter speeds from 30 seconds to 1/8000 second, providing extensive creative control. The camera’s built-in Shake Reduction system helps minimize image blur caused by camera shake, enhancing image clarity.

Key Advantages

The Pentax K20D boasts a high-resolution APS-C sensor delivering excellent image quality suitable for large prints and cropping. It includes comprehensive manual controls and an intuitive menu system favored by advanced users. The excellent built-in Shake Reduction system allows sharper images without the need for stabilized lenses. Weather-sealing in the body improves durability in adverse conditions. The articulated 2.7-inch LCD screen facilitates versatile shooting angles. Furthermore, it supports RAW format shooting for maximum post-processing flexibility.

Limitations

The Pentax K20D’s autofocus system, while accurate, is relatively slower compared to some contemporaries and high-end models. The camera’s burst shooting speed is modest, limiting rapid action capture. Its video capabilities are minimal or nonexistent, as the model focuses primarily on still photography. The LCD resolution is decent but lower than modern DSLR standards. Battery life is average but can be limiting during intensive shooting sessions. Compatibility with some newer accessories and software may be limited due to its age.
